Hinduism
A major world religion originating on the Indian subcontinent and comprising several and varied systems of philosophy, belief, and ritual.
Buddhism
A religious and philosophical system founded by Siddhartha Gautama ("the Buddha") in the 5th century BCE, centering on the pursuit of enlightenment and liberation from suffering.
Steatite Seals
Small carved objects, often from the Indus Valley civilization, made of soft stone (steatite) and used for stamping on clay or sealing documents.
Indus Valley
An ancient civilization that flourished in the Indus River basin, known for its advanced urban planning, architecture, and agricultural practices.
